Hirschbach Motor Lines Projects $8.4 Million In Fuel Cost Savings

Based on testing by MVT Solutions, the truckload carrier is using trailer aerodynamic devices to realize a 10.5% improvement in MPG

MVT Solutions, a provider of fuel economy testing and design and development services for the trucking industry, says that Hirschbach Motor Lines is estimating expected fuel savings of $8.4 million annually based on testing conducted on trailer aerodynamic devices.

“By using MVT Solutions for testing a combination of trailer aerodynamic technologies, we are realizing a 10.5% improvement in MPG compared to our baseline,” said Brad Pinchuk, CEO & president of Hirschbach Motor Lines. “Once the entire fleet is fitted with the solutions, we expect fuel savings of 2.8 million gallons annually. Today, we will not make that kind of decision without MVT Solutions being involved. We rely on their technical expertise and background in the practical application of fuel savings technologies.”

Hirschbach Motor Lines sought out MVT Solutions to conduct fuel economy testing on a variety of tractor and trailer components, including various aerodynamic devices from different manufacturers. In particular, the carrier needed accurate data on the effect of different trailer skirts, under carriage devices, rear trailer devices, wheel covers and mud flaps.

“We see a lot of products that claim fuel efficiency savings,” Pinchuk added. “With MVT Solutions we have reports and data that give us the confidence that we’re making better informed decisions. The information that MVT Solutions provides also lets us have more effective conversations with vendors.”

Hirschbach Motor Lines, based in Dubuque, Iowa, is a privately owned truckload carrier with 2,000 tractors and 3,500 trailers. The company provides refrigerated services to all 48 states with a special focus on high-density lanes throughout the eastern U.S. as well as dedicated, short, regional and long haul service with refrigerated, dry freight and specialized equipment.

“The experience being reported by Hirschbach Motor Lines validates how MVT Solutions produces results fleets can expect to see in real world operations,” said Daryl Bear, lead engineer & COO at MVT Solutions.“We are pleased they are using our accurate, independent test results to make such a large improvement in fuel efficiency for their fleet.”
